In rare cases, the camera may not operate correctly due to static 
electricity. This can be remedied by taking the batteries out and putting 
them back in again. When the mirror remains in the up position, take the 
batteries out and put them back in again. Then, turn the power on. The 
mirror will retract. After the procedure is done, if the camera operates 
correctly, it does not require any repairs.
